.This two/three bedroom terraced house is situated in Cowes. The property is comprised of lounge, dining room and study/bedroom three on the ground floor and kitchen and conservatory on the lower ground floor and two bedrooms and a bathroom on the first floor. Benefits include double glazing, gas heating via radiators and a garden. A viewing is highly recommended to appreciate the accommodation on offer.

Entrance:Double glazed door to front aspect leading to entrance hall. Stairs to lower ground floor and first floor.

Lounge:13'10" (4.22m) x 11' (3.35m) *error*. Double glazed bay window to front aspect. Gas coal effect fire inset to decorative fireplace with tiled surround and wood mantle. Radiator. Coved and textured ceiling.

Dining Room:11'6" x 11' (3.5m x 3.35m). Double glazed window to rear aspect. Coved and textured ceiling. Radiator.

Study / Bedroom Three:9'9" x 8'11" (2.97m x 2.72m). Double glazed window to rear aspect with river views.

LOWER GROUND FLOOR:

Kitchen:14''10 x 9' (4.27m'10 x 2.74m). Range of wall, floor and drawer unit with worktops over. Tiled splash backs. Inset gas hob and enamel sink and drainer. Radiator. Double glazed window to side aspect. Cupboard housing Glowworm gas boiler. Opening to:

Conservatory:Double glazed windows to rear and side aspect. Double glazed doors to rear garden.

FIRST FLOOR:

Landing:Doors to bedrooms and bathroom. Loft access.

Bathroom:10' x 8'8" (3.05m x 2.64m). Double glazed window to rear aspect. White suite comprising of bath with shower over and glazed shower panel. Low level WC and pedestal hand basin. Part tiled walls. Cupboard housing hot water tank. Radiator. Coved and textured ceiling.

Bedroom Two:10'11" x 10'3" (3.33m x 3.12m). Double glazed window to rear aspect. Coved and textured ceiling.

Bedroom One:14'2" x 10'3" (4.32m x 3.12m). Two double glazed windows to front aspect. Radiator. Two fitted wardrobes. Coved and textured ceiling.


Garden:To the front of the property is a tiled and enclosed area giving access to the front door. To the rear the garden has been mainly laid to lawn with a timber shed and gated access to rear path. At the rear of the property there is a storage void under the house.
